Director of Sustainability & ESG

Our client, a dynamic organization in Hong Kong is seeking a dynamic and experienced Director of Sustainability & 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) to drive its sustainability vision and strategy. This leadership role involves developing, implementing, and managing sustainability and ESG initiatives, ensuring alignment with corporate goals, and fostering a culture of continuous improvement in sustainable operations. The position also requires overseeing compliance with local and global ESG regulations while strengthening the company’s position as a leader in sustainability.

Key Responsibilities

1. Sustainability and ESG Strategy Development

  • Lead the development and execution of long-term sustainability and ESG strategies, ensuring alignment with business objectives and regulatory requirements.
  • Collaborate with senior leadership and stakeholders to integrate ESG principles across all business functions.
  • Stay ahead of evolving local and global sustainability trends, regulations, and best practices to maintain a competitive edge.

2. Sustainable Operations and Impact

  • Oversee the implementation of sustainability initiatives aimed at reducing environmental impact and enhancing operational efficiency.
  • Define and mon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) to track progress on environmental, social, and governance goals.
  • Drive initiatives for resource efficiency, waste reduction, energy conservation, and carbon footprint minimization.

3. Compliance and Risk Management

  • Ensure full compliance with relevant local and international sustainability laws, regulations, and reporting requirements.
  • Monitor industry standards, regulatory changes, and global ESG trends to ensure ongoing compliance.
  • Lead the preparation and management of ESG reports, effectively communicating the company’s sustainability performance and impact.

4. Leadership and Team Development

  • Lead and mentor a high-performing sustainability team, fostering a culture of accountability, innovation, and continuous learning.
  • Build cross-functional teams to implement sustainability initiatives across operations, supply chains, and product development.
  • Encourage collaboration across departments to embed sustainability into all aspects of the business.

5. Stakeholder Engagement and Education

  • Promote ESG awareness across the organization, embedding sustainability principles into company culture.
  • Provide training and resources to employees at all levels, ensuring widespread adoption of sustainability practices.
  • Engage with external stakeholders, including government agencies, regulatory bodies, NGOs, investors, and local communities, to strengthen the company’s ESG profile.

Qualifications and Skills

  • Extensive experience in sustainability, ESG, or related fields, with a proven leadership track record.
  • Strong background in managing sustainability and ESG programs in Hong Kong, with in-depth knowledge of local regulations and industry best practices.
  • Expertise in sustainability strategy, ESG frameworks (e.g., GRI, SASB, TCFD), and regulatory compliance.
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ills, with the ability to engage and influence senior stakeholders.
  • Strategic thinker with strong problem-solving skills and the ability to execute complex sustainability initiatives.
